Thanks for the honest assessment guys. Joe's AMH at York does have old code, and we've made several adjustments to prevent the stuck balls. He's got the parts to correct much of that now. His game was prototype #2. The Expo game even had a couple spots the ball could be stuck but I didn't want to crack it open and fix during the show. That game is the same war horse that went to the MN state fair and has been around the block a few times.

AMH is exactly what we hoped it would be... a solid first effort. Good game with a great rule set. Yeah... I'm biased as hell.

We're still learning and doing what we can to make it better. Thanks to everyone who helps support us and took a chance. We're far from perfect, but we sure can't complain where we're at either.

I played AMH at PBL open House. It was a challenging pinball, that I found to be a bit of a Drain Monster. But I only got 2 games on it so i'm sure most of this was my fault. I really wanted to hear the call outs but it was far to loud and crowed at the open house to hear them. The one thing I really thing that needs addressing is the GI lighting on the game is FAR FAR to dark. I couldn't even see the art work on the play-field it was so dark.

But it was definite solid first release for Spooky.

You aren't wrong... the interior cabinet lighting really brightens up the playfield but the GI could have been better. Live and learn. Ben has been asking me to do a spotlight kit. We may still do that.

To me, the humor in the game absolutely needs to be heard to be appreciated. Ben did a great job on the script! Nordman's lines still make me laugh out loud. The game plays fast, but setting the coils up or down (in most cases down) helps make it more user friendly. In the menu you can also decrease / increase the number of hits it takes to do things, lengthen ball save times, go to 5 ball, etc etc to see more of the modes. The rules are a mile deep... I've still never gotten past 4 of 6 ghosts. We have yet to hear of a customer getting to Demon Battle (wizard) mode. Although I did get a picture proving someone was 1 shot away when he drained.
